European parliamentary names 5 Legislators who aim at the Huawei -Besthestetchungskandal

The authorities have asked Parliament to do without the immunity of the legislators so that they can be examined under the probe that has been lasting for two months.

They are accused of accepting gifts from Huawei in return for lobbying for the interests of the company in parliament.

The President of the European Parliament, Roberta Metsola, appointed legislators on Wednesday as Maltese Socialist Member Daniel Attard, the Bulgarian Central Legislator Nikola Mintchev and three Italian members of the European People's Party of the Mitte-Rechts-Salvatore de Meo, Fulvio Martusciello and Giussi Princi.

The committee for legal matters of the parliament will now take into account the application by Belgium's state prosecutor and design a report. The committee will vote on immunity that a final decision is made in a coordination of all 720 members of the parliament.

Huawei has denied any misconduct and said that “a zero tolerance guideline compared to corruption or other misconduct, and we undertake at any time to comply with all applicable laws and regulations”.
